Also question is, how early can you check in Aeromexico?
Aeromexico check-in All passengers must be at the boarding gate 40 minutes before scheduled flight time. For flights within Mexico, passengers must be in the board area 30 minutes before the flight departs; with baggage, check-in is 60 minutes before the flight departs.

Is food served on AeroMexico flights?
Chow Down: Food and Drink AeroMexico, however, includes a meal or snack service at no charge on every flight, as well as complimentary beverage service (alcohol is available after 11 a.m.). Flights that are three hours or less serve a snack, while flights up to six hours include a warm meal.Is smartfares com a legitimate site?
